TitleLetter from Herbert John Gough, regarding two papers 'The diffraction of sound pulses III. Note on an integral occurring in the theory of diffraction by a semi-infinite screen' and 'The diffraction of sound pulses IV. On a paradox in the theory of reflexion' by Frederick Gerard Friedlander
Date8 January 1943
DescriptionSectional Committee: Physics

Acknowledges receipt of the three copies, which will be treated confidentially.

[Published in the 'Proceedings of the Royal Society of London']

Endorsed on recto as received 11 January 1943.
